6.1
Startup
The
anemoi
starts up as soon as the required supply voltage is provided. The subsequent startup
screen is displayed for 2 seconds. The startup page is shown in Figure 6-1. The startup page gives details
about the current software version while internal testing routines are performed to ensure correct
operation of all electronic components and sensors (TMP, GPS, PRS, IMU). The color
(green/yellow/red), see Table 6-1 for explanation, indicates the state of the respective sensor.

6.2
Display pages
Upon completion of the startup process, the display shows the operational pages. The push button
(short push and release) can be used to switch between the three available pages: Wind page, AHRS
page, and Data page.
